The Cemetery Consumer Service Council (CCSC) is a non-profit organization created in 1979 by the International Cemetery and Funeral Association, the Cremation Association of North America, the Central States Cemetery Association and the Southern Cemetery & Funeral Association. The sole purpose of CCSC is to assist consumers, without charge, in resolving complaints or answering inquiries regarding cemetery services or policies. Participation in the complaint resolution process is voluntary for both the consumer and the cemetery.

Industry members volunteer their time and experience to serve as CCSC representatives in their respective states. Complaints are handled by the state committees, with the national CCSC office in the Washington, D.C., area being the overall coordinator of the project and the central contact point.
